Abstract
Method (400) and control arrangement (310) for outsourcing execution of a model of an application in a vehicle (100). The method (400) comprises: detecting (401) at least one vehicle external entity (101a, 101b) having capacity of executing calculations of the model; sending (404) a request for execution of the model and required data to the detected (401) vehicle external entity (101a, 101b) over a wireless communication interface (220, 230); sending (405) the model and data to the detected (401) vehicle external entity (101a, 101b); and receiving (406) a result of the executed calculations from the vehicle external entity (101a, 101b).
